Timo Miedema, a YouTube sensation, was born on December 21, 1999, in the Netherlands. From a young age, Timo showed an interest in entertaining others and making people laugh. Growing up in a supportive family environment, he was encouraged to pursue his passions and dreams.
It was in November 2016 when Timo decided to create his self-titled YouTube channel. With a creative mind and a knack for video editing, he began uploading vlogs and original challenges that quickly caught the attention of viewers. His charismatic personality and unique content helped him gain a loyal following.
As Timo's channel grew, so did his popularity. With over 210,000 subscribers and counting, he has established himself as a prominent figure in the YouTube community. His videos, filled with humor, excitement, and creativity, continue to attract viewers from around the world.
One of Timo's most popular videos, titled "LAATSTE DIE HET ZWEMBAD VERLAAT WINT €100! **KOUD WATER**," has garnered more than 700,000 views. The engaging and entertaining content showcased in this video is just one example of Timo's ability to engage his audience.
Moreover, Timo's social media presence extends beyond YouTube. He regularly shares highlights and behind-the-scenes moments from his channel on his self-titled Instagram account, where he has amassed over 90,000 followers.
